Element 2 plans hydrogen network in south-west
UK hydrogen refuelling business Element 2 has launched a partnership with Tower Group to provide hydrogen for road transport in south-west England. The partnership connects Tower Group’s locally produced green hydrogen with the infrastructure required to supply fuel to hydrogen-powered trucks and haulage vehicles.
Tower Group is establishing hydrogen hubs in three key locations in Devon and Cornwall as part of plans to establish a new hydrogen ecosystem in the south-west. The hydrogen hubs will have the capacity for long-term energy storage and Element 2 will provide end-to-end systems for offtakes of Tower Group-produced hydrogen as part of the agreement.
Element 2 will supply its mobile refuelling solutions in the regions, as well as building permanent refuelling stations to provide hydrogen-powered trucks with a network of refuelling stations along key haulage routes in Devon and Cornwall. Tower Group’s hydrogen hub plans include sites along critical M5 motorway and A30 trunk roads connecting the south-west with London.
Dr Andrew Hagan, chief development officer, Element 2, commented: “By working in partnership with Tower Group and other forward-thinking organisations in the UK hydrogen economy, together we will enable the decarbonisation of heavy goods transport across the country and deliver a greener future. This agreement is a significant step towards this shared goal in the south-west of England.”
